Easy Japanese Crossword Puzzles: Using Kana by Rita L. Lampkin is a great way to learn Japanese! This fun and accessible book presents 200 easy-to-solve puzzles designed to help students of all levels gain confidence in reading and writing kana, the two Japanese syllabaries. Whether you’re a total beginner or a student who needs to review the basics, this book is just the right size and difficulty level to test your skills. Each puzzle contains 10-15 kana characters and gives you the English meaning of each character, so you can see how they fit together to form Japanese words. You’ll get plenty of practice reading and writing words like person, house, rowing boat, and banana. You’ll also gain an appreciation for the cultural context behind the words, with explanations that delve into issues such as seasonal romance, the complexities of a teacher-student relationship, and the traditional use of the tea ceremony.As you progress through the puzzles, you’ll be able to test your knowledge and improve your speed. The puzzles are graded according to level of difficulty, with Easy, Moderate, and Challenging sections. As you tackle each puzzle, you’ll increase your understanding of how to form and recognize kana characters and gain proficiency in reading and writing them, building the foundation for more advanced studies. With Easy Japanese Crossword Puzzles: Using Kana, you’ll have fun and gain confidence in your language studies.
